Comprehensive gene and taxon coverage elucidates radiation patterns in moths and butterflies

TL;DR: A rigorous and comprehensive analysis of lepidopteran affinities found Ditrysia to be a monophyletic taxon with the clade Tischerioidea + Palaephatoidea being the sister group of it and Butterflies were found to be more closely related to ‘microlepidopterans’ groups of moths rather than the clades Macrolepidoptera, where they have traditionally been placed.

Molecular phylogenetics of Erebidae (Lepidoptera, Noctuoidea)

TL;DR: The first large‐scale molecular phylogenetic analysis of the moth family Erebidae is undertaken, including almost all subfamilies, as well as most tribes and subtribes, revealing a well‐resolved skeleton phylogenetic hypothesis with 18 major lineages.
